Cumbria Police have charged a man with possession with intent to supply and money laundering after a traffic stop on the M6 November 30.
Officers stopped the white Ford Fiesta near to Southwaite Services on the M6.
More than £6,000 in cash was recovered from the vehicle along with a large amount of cocaine.
Colin Lewis, 44, of Elmfield Close, Thatto Heath, St. Helens, has been charged with possession to supply a Class A drug and money laundering.

He has been remanded into custody , to appear before court on January 5 2024.
The seizure forms part of forms part of Operation Alliance - Cumbria Constabulary’s ongoing response to protect the county against serious and organised crime.
